Job Description

Manages the entire life cycle of the Direct Mail channel product and capability — involving strategy, planning, and project leadership to achieve business goals. Owns the Direct Mail channel as both a standalone product sold to financial institution clients and as a channel component embedded within bundled solutions. Accountable for channel P&L and partners with solution Product Directors and Sales as the channel product owner.

This role operates in an AI-enabled product environment. The successful candidate will be a practiced user of AI tools and will be expected to apply them actively from day one to accelerate capability definition, cost modeling, roadmap development, and operational planning.

Key Duties/Responsibilities

Lead cross-functional capability development projects: Work as Project Lead on complex Direct Mail capability projects (new or run-the-business) that involve operations, technology and data partners, vendors, and cross-functional teams. Projects include defining format specifications, postal program requirements, production workflows, and capability integrations with solution Product Directors. Develop and execute project plans with clearly defined performance indicators. Report updates to stakeholders as needed. Cultivate strong relationships with cross-functional leadership internally and with print vendors and postal partners. Effectively influence others to adopt a course of action on critical, complex, or sensitive capability decisions. 25%

Financial Review and Price Modeling: Conduct financial analyses to assess product viability. Develop business cases with pricing models to support strategic investment decisions, standalone Direct Mail product pricing, and channel-embedded pricing within bundled solutions. Collaborate with finance teams to track channel P&L, mitigate financial risks, and optimize postal and production cost strategies. Monitor Direct Mail revenue performance, analyze sales pipeline and cost trends, and leverage data-driven insights to refine monetization models and drive sustainable channel margin growth. 25%

Set strategy: Collaborate with the Product VP and senior leaders to develop Direct Mail capability strategies aligned with financial goals. Support the conceptualization and execution of strategic channel initiatives including new format development, postal program expansion, vendor program development, and partner programs. Provide thought leadership by anticipating industry trends and client needs, incorporating insights from Sales, clients, and other key stakeholders to drive channel innovation. 15%

Deliver capabilities to market: For capability launches, enhancements, or new postal programs, lead support functions through the entire go-to-market process ensuring: operational documentation and alignment, pricing strategy, marketing collateral and channel positioning, sales enablement materials, financial model, production specifications, and Sales training. Serve as an ambassador for the Direct Mail capability to internal and external audiences. 15%

Evaluate ideas: Evaluate channel product ideas and enhancement opportunities within established processes to ensure development of differentiated solutions that meet customer demand and align with business feasibility. Assess new opportunities including format innovations, postal program changes, and vendor capabilities through a strategic lens while ensuring compliance with financial regulations, industry standards, and data security requirements. Partner with legal, compliance, and risk management teams to navigate complex regulatory landscapes, mitigating risks while fostering responsible financial product innovation. Advocate for a balanced approach to growth, prioritizing security, consumer protection, and long-term sustainability. 10%

Create and communicate roadmaps: Support the quarterly channel capability roadmap planning processes to define capability enhancements and projects to be completed each quarter, working within capacity constraints. 5%

Prioritize capability features: Maintain or improve channel capability efficacy, production process efficiency, and new capability features by consulting with and providing input to operational and vendor partners. 5%

Qualifications

EDUCATION

  • Bachelor's Degree (Required)
  • Master's Degree (Preferred)

In lieu of the above education requirements, a combination of experience and education will be considered.

Experience

8 years prior leadership and management experience acquired within or outside of company required. In-depth knowledge and extensive experience with direct mail operations, postal economics, print production, and channel-level P&L management. Financial services advertising and product experience strongly preferred. Knowledge of workflow and business relationships for all functional areas within company. Demonstrated, hands-on use of AI tools as part of day-to-day product work required; candidates should be able to speak to specific tools used and outcomes achieved, not just familiarity with the concept. Knowledge of Microsoft Office software required.

Knowledge/Skills/Abilities

Analytical skills: Ability to read, analyze, and interpret common business and marketing information, financial reporting, postal cost data, and production economics.

Communication skills: Able to effectively write reports and correspondence, discuss ideas at all levels of the organization, and present information to others, inside or outside of the organization.

Financial skills: Ability to work with financial and profitability concepts and apply to practical situations including channel P&L ownership, cost-to-deliver modeling, and solution-embedded pricing.

Innovation skills: Ability to create and adapt channel capabilities based on business and marketplace change, using existing knowledge to discover original approaches that benefit the business, and to assess and implement ideas from others.

AI fluency: Actively uses AI tools to accelerate product work, including but not limited to capability documentation, cost modeling, vendor analysis, and roadmap planning. Comfort operating in fast-moving, AI-enabled workflows is required; this role is expected to move at AI speed.

Interpersonal skills - Able to empathize, influence, appreciate, and organize others.

Leadership skills: Ability to lead execution of capability projects and initiatives impacting various functional areas, and to effectively influence others to adopt a course of action on critical, complex, or sensitive information.

Problem solving skills: Able to solve complex capability and operational problems that have a broad impact within or outside the department. Proactively seeks input from others to determine course of action.

Strategic thinking skills: Ability to understand the business's long-term goals and align channel capability opportunities accordingly, with an in-depth understanding of the impact of decisions on overall organization.

COMMUNICATION AND CONTACTS

Interfaces with a variety of internal and external audiences to proactively develop and influence strategies.

DECISION MAKING

Requires broad conceptual judgment and ability to deal with complex factors not easily evaluated. Owns interpreting business and channel strategy and translating it into tactical departmental strategies and plans. Responsible for addressing complex capability and business issues beyond immediate needs or where established policies may not be aligned with business needs and objectives. Manages complex projects across multiple functions that have a significant impact on the company. Makes decisions that influence efficiencies and impact channel Profit and Loss.
